Marine Corps Air Station Beaufort
The Joint Strike Fighter Pilot Training Center was completed this month with capabilities to hold 8 full mission F-35B simulators, classrooms, briefing rooms and more.
Construction of new facilities aboard Fightertown continue for the expected arrival of two training and three operational F-35B squadrons.
F-35B Lighting II Joint Strike Fighter aircraft is slated to replace the F/A-18 with Fightertown having the facilities available to train Marine aviators on the aircraft. The Air Station will serve as the hub for all F-35B training throughout the Marine Corps.
